On Thu, Jan 18, 2018 at 00:33 Hilaire <hilaire@drgeo.eu> wrote: Le 18/01/2018 à 05:30, Hernán Morales Durand a écrit :
Which Pharo version? P7 Have you found any solution to this?
I find a workaround. My bash script to build DrGeo image just remove the content of the package-cache directory.
In Gofer there was #disablePackageCache, in Metacello I don't know, maybe experimenting with MetacelloLoaderPolicy but there are no class comments.
